Nigerian troops have massively routed out Boko Haram insurgents with hundreds of their captives set free.

 
Troops on Monday carried out an offensive and rescue operation around Mafa, Dikwa and Kala area of Borno State, according to Daily Post.

The areas were regularly terrorised by members of the Boko Haram sect. The intervention of the military saw over 500 persons, mainly women and children being rescued.
 
The raid also led to the killing of about 50 Boko Haram fighters, while some weapons were equally recovered.
